PAKISTAN (Web Desk) - A total of 45 flights to and from Gulf countries have been temporarily adjusted across different airports in Pakistan.
According to airport sources, evolving developments linked to Iran-US talks have led to operational adjustments in air services, resulting in revised flight schedules across multiple routes.
From Lahore Airport, 9 flights operating to and from Dubai, Abu Dhabi, Sharjah, Bahrain, Kuwait and Fujairah were cancelled. From Islamabad Airport, 12 flights were cancelled, while Karachi saw 18 and Peshawar 6 flight cancellations.
Sources stated that there has been a sudden decline in passenger numbers on UAE routes. Due to insufficient passenger load, several flights are being cancelled.
